CVE-2026-18097

Password disclosure via unredacted trace logging

Published Aug 12, 2026 · Updated Aug 12, 2026

Information disclosure in IBM Db2 11.5.0 through 11.5.9 and 12.1.0 through 12.1.5 allows local users to read plaintext passwords. The federated server writes passwords without redaction into trace files; IBM has not disclosed the triggering operation or replication steps. Exploitation requires local low-privilege access and exposure of a generated trace file, and the reported consequence is limited to credential disclosure.
